On Mon, Mar 05, 2018 at 08:44:20PM +0800, Xin Long wrote:
> This patch is to add support for snd flag SCTP_SENDALL process
> in sendmsg, as described in section 5.3.4 of RFC6458.
> 
> With this flag, you can send the same data to all the asocs of
> this sk once.
> 
> Signed-off-by: Xin Long <lucien.xin@gmail.com>

Acked-by: Marcelo Ricardo Leitner <marcelo.leitner@gmail.com>

> ---
>  include/uapi/linux/sctp.h |  2 ++
>  net/sctp/socket.c         | 35 +++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++----
>  2 files changed, 33 insertions(+), 4 deletions(-)
> 
> diff --git a/include/uapi/linux/sctp.h b/include/uapi/linux/sctp.h
> index a1bc350..e94b6d2 100644
> --- a/include/uapi/linux/sctp.h
> +++ b/include/uapi/linux/sctp.h
> @@ -284,6 +284,8 @@ enum sctp_sinfo_flags {
>  	SCTP_ADDR_OVER		= (1 << 1), /* Override the primary destination. */
>  	SCTP_ABORT		= (1 << 2), /* Send an ABORT message to the peer. */
>  	SCTP_SACK_IMMEDIATELY	= (1 << 3), /* SACK should be sent without delay. */
> +	/* 2 bits here have been used by SCTP_PR_SCTP_MASK */
> +	SCTP_SENDALL		= (1 << 6),
>  	SCTP_NOTIFICATION	= MSG_NOTIFICATION, /* Next message is not user msg but notification. */
>  	SCTP_EOF		= MSG_FIN,  /* Initiate graceful shutdown process. */
>  };
> diff --git a/net/sctp/socket.c b/net/sctp/socket.c
> index 067b57a..7d3476a 100644
> --- a/net/sctp/socket.c
> +++ b/net/sctp/socket.c
> @@ -1820,6 +1820,10 @@ static int sctp_sendmsg_check_sflags(struct sctp_association *asoc,
>  	if (sctp_state(asoc, CLOSED) && sctp_style(sk, TCP))
>  		return -EPIPE;
>  
> +	if ((sflags & SCTP_SENDALL) && sctp_style(sk, UDP) &&
> +	    !sctp_state(asoc, ESTABLISHED))
> +		return 0;
> +
>  	if (sflags & SCTP_EOF) {
>  		pr_debug("%s: shutting down association:%p\n", __func__, asoc);
>  		sctp_primitive_SHUTDOWN(net, asoc, NULL);
> @@ -2007,6 +2011,29 @@ static int sctp_sendmsg(struct sock *sk, struct msghdr *msg, size_t msg_len)
>  
>  	lock_sock(sk);
>  
> +	/* SCTP_SENDALL process */
> +	if ((sflags & SCTP_SENDALL) && sctp_style(sk, UDP)) {
> +		list_for_each_entry(asoc, &ep->asocs, asocs) {
> +			err = sctp_sendmsg_check_sflags(asoc, sflags, msg,
> +							msg_len);
> +			if (err = 0)
> +				continue;
> +			if (err < 0)
> +				goto out_unlock;
> +
> +			sctp_sendmsg_update_sinfo(asoc, sinfo, &cmsgs);
> +
> +			err = sctp_sendmsg_to_asoc(asoc, msg, msg_len,
> +						   NULL, sinfo);
> +			if (err < 0)
> +				goto out_unlock;
> +
> +			iov_iter_revert(&msg->msg_iter, err);
> +		}
> +
> +		goto out_unlock;
> +	}
> +
>  	/* Get and check or create asoc */
>  	if (daddr) {
>  		asoc = sctp_endpoint_lookup_assoc(ep, daddr, &transport);
> @@ -7792,8 +7819,8 @@ static int sctp_msghdr_parse(const struct msghdr *msg, struct sctp_cmsgs *cmsgs)
>  
>  			if (cmsgs->srinfo->sinfo_flags &
>  			    ~(SCTP_UNORDERED | SCTP_ADDR_OVER |
> -			      SCTP_SACK_IMMEDIATELY | SCTP_PR_SCTP_MASK |
> -			      SCTP_ABORT | SCTP_EOF))
> +			      SCTP_SACK_IMMEDIATELY | SCTP_SENDALL |
> +			      SCTP_PR_SCTP_MASK | SCTP_ABORT | SCTP_EOF))
>  				return -EINVAL;
>  			break;
>  
> @@ -7816,8 +7843,8 @@ static int sctp_msghdr_parse(const struct msghdr *msg, struct sctp_cmsgs *cmsgs)
>  
>  			if (cmsgs->sinfo->snd_flags &
>  			    ~(SCTP_UNORDERED | SCTP_ADDR_OVER |
> -			      SCTP_SACK_IMMEDIATELY | SCTP_PR_SCTP_MASK |
> -			      SCTP_ABORT | SCTP_EOF))
> +			      SCTP_SACK_IMMEDIATELY | SCTP_SENDALL |
> +			      SCTP_PR_SCTP_MASK | SCTP_ABORT | SCTP_EOF))
>  				return -EINVAL;
>  			break;
>  		case SCTP_PRINFO:
> -- 
> 2.1.0
>
